We have an MXB402SC that wrinkle copies on legal size (single side). The paper was changed, fuser rebuilt and eventualy changed with a new one. Our next step is to replace the transfer rollers.

what about changing motor speeds ( fuser , registration )

System Settings > Device Control > Fuser Control Settings : change to the 23-28lbs setting.

To Sharptech:
Thanks for the suggestion of motor speed. So far it seem to have fixed it. I had to bring the value of Sim 48-6 (C=FSM) from 60 to 80 to find a good compromise because higher value did affect the last inch of trail edge
